I was billed for 3 months in a row by "mini credit" $12.95 each time. I had never ordered anything from any company by that name. I called them to complain. The recorded answer first asks if you are calling to cancel. Guess they have a lot of calls for cancellation! They would not talk to me unless I gave them my SS number and name. I did so with great trepidation not knowing if they would use that info to steal my ID. "Mini credit" is apparently the parent company of Credit report.com. I asked the lady, Dloria Leal, if she would give me her SS number, of course she refused. So I told her why I should risk giving her my number if she could not reciprocate. Finally I spoke to her manager Ryan Rockley (he would not give me his SS# either) and he cancelled the billing and gave me a confirmation number. Too bad they use a bogus billing name, so you can get ripped off a few months in a row before you realize what is happening.

Never give out your credit card number when trying to get something stopped. I think the best option considering all these complaints is to get your credit card company to reverse the charges. Don't take "no" for an answer. Tell them about this web site and ask for a supervisor or manager. Be CALM when you talk with them but no passive. YOU are the customer and you are being ropped off. Don't sound angry because that makes it harder to get what you want whn talking to the credit card company.

Getting the charges reversed is the best option, because if the credit report company really did have something that you agreeded to, they did it in a sneaky way or so many people would not be so upset. THEY are doing something wrong and the credit card company is your BEST FRIEND in getting the credit report company to change what they are doing.
